Mimecast has appointed Graham Douglas to lead the firm’s global customer and revenue operations, uniting customer success, sales, and go-to-market strategy to further accelerate growth.

According to the cyber security company, as the chief customer and revenue officer, Douglas will use his expertise in customer engagement and his strength in running large global sales organisations, building trusted customer relationships, and his operational rigor to steer the business in delivering more value to clients and partners worldwide.

The industry veteran brings more than 25 years of experience building and scaling high-performing teams across cyber security and technology sectors.

His recent roles include senior vice president of the Americas at Mimecast. Prior to joining the UK head-quartered company, he served in senior global leadership roles at Cloudera, Momentive AI, and Oracle, where he managed enterprise sales teams across North America and Europe during a ten-year tenure.

Douglas graduated from the University of Strathclyde and RMIT University. With his global perspective and extensive experience in cybersecurity and SaaS, he will further strengthen Mimecast’s executive team, noted the firm.

“Graham joined Mimecast eight months ago and has demonstrated his expertise in customer engagement and his strength in running large global sales organisations since day one,” said Marc van Zadelhoff, CEO of Mimecast.

Commenting on his new role, Douglas expressed enthusiasm towards innovation and customer success, noting that his appointment comes at a pivotal moment in Mimecast’s journey.

“I look forward to working with our talented teams across the globe to help our customers thrive and to drive the next era of Mimecast’s growth.”
